Report No.: RA230602-31248E-RF Version 7: 2023-01-30 Page 12 of 64 FCC-RF FCC §1.1307 (b) – RF EXPOSURE Applicable Standard According to KDB 447498 D04 Interim General RF Exposure Guidance v01, clause 2.1.4 –MPE-Based Exemption: An alternative to the SAR-based exemption is provided in § 1.1307(b)(3)(i)(C), for a much wider frequency range, from 300 kHz to 100 GHz, applicable for separation distances greater or equal to λ/2π, where λ is the free-space operating wavelength in meters. The MPE-based test exemption condition is in terms of ERP, defined as the product of the maximum antenna gain and the delivered maximum time-averaged power. For this case, a RF source is an RF exempt device if its ERP (watts) is no more than a frequency-dependent value, as detailed tabular form in Appendix B. These limits have been derived based on the basic specifications on Maximum Permissible Exposure (MPE) considered for the FCC rules in § 1.1310(e)(1). Table to § 1.1307(b)(3)(i)(C) - Single RF Sources Subject to Routine Environmental Evaluation f = frequency in MHz; R = minimum separation distance from the body of a nearby person (appropriate units, e.g., m); Test Result For worst case: Mode Frequency Range (MHz) Tune-up Output Power Antenna Gain ERP Evaluation Distance (cm) MPE-Based Exemption Threshold (mW) (dBm) (mW) (dBi) (dBd) (dBm) (mW) BDR/EDR 2402-2480 6.5 4.47 -0.68 -2.83 3.67 2.33 20 768 Note 1: The tune-up power was declared by the applicant. Note 2: 0dBd=2.15dBi. To maintain compliance with the FCC’s RF exposure guidelines, place the equipment at least 20cm from nearby persons. Result: Compliant.

Report No.: RA230602-31248E-RF Version 7: 2023-01-30 Page 52 of 64 FCC-RF FCC §15.247(b) (1) - PEAK OUTPUT POWER MEASUREMENT Applicable Standard According to §15.247(b) (1), for frequency hopping systems operating in the 2400–2483.5 MHz band employing at least 75 non-overlapping hopping channels, and all frequency hopping systems in the 5725-5850 MHz band: 1 watt. And for all other frequency hopping systems in the 2400–2483.5 MHz band: 0.125 watts. Test Procedure According to ANSI C63.10-2013, section 7.8.5 1. Place the EUT on a bench and set in TX mode. 2. Remove the antenna from the EUT and then connect a low loss RF cable from the antenna port to one test equipment. 3. Add a correction factor to the display. Test Data Environmental Conditions Temperature: 25°C Relative Humidity: 48% ATM Pressure: 101.0kPa The testing was performed by Matt Liang on 2023-06-08. EUT operation mode: Transmitting Test Result: Compliant. Please refer to the below table and plots: Test Mode Antenna Channel Conducted Peak Output Power [dBm] Limit[dBm] Verdict DH5 Ant1 2402 0.98 ≤20.97 PASS 2441 2.33 ≤20.97 PASS 2480 2.54 ≤20.97 PASS 2DH5 Ant1 2402 3.69 ≤20.97 PASS 2441 5.15 ≤20.97 PASS 2480 5.25 ≤20.97 PASS 3DH5 Ant1 2402 4.47 ≤20.97 PASS 2441 5.94 ≤20.97 PASS 2480 6.02 ≤20.97 PASS Spectrum Analyzer EUT Open Switch and Control Unit Attenuator Shenzhen Accurate Technology Co., Ltd. Report No.: RA230602-31248E-RF Version 7: 2023-01-30 Page 58 of 64 FCC-RF FCC §15.247(d) - BAND EDGES TESTING Applicable Standard In any 100 kHz bandwidth outside the frequency band in which the spread spectrum or digitally modulated intentional radiator is operating, the radio frequency power that is produced by the intentional radiator shall be at least 20 dB below that in the 100 kHz bandwidth within the band that contains the highest level of the desired power, based on either an RF conducted or a radiated measurement, provided the transmitter demonstrates compliance with the peak conducted power limits. If the transmitter complies with the conducted power limits based on the use of RMS averaging over a time interval, as permitted under paragraph (b)(3) of this section, the attenuation required under this paragraph shall be 30 dB instead of 20 dB. Attenuation below the general limits specified in §15.209(a) is not required. In addition, radiated emissions which fall in the restricted bands, as defined in §15.205(a), must also comply with the radiated emission limits specified in §15.209(a) (see §15.205(c)). Test Procedure According to ANSI C63.10-2013, section 7.8.6 and section 6.10 1. Check the calibration of the measuring instrument using either an internal calibrator or a known signal from an external generator. 2. Remove the antenna from the EUT and then connect to a low loss RF cable from the antenna port to a EMI test receiver, then turn on the EUT and make it operate in TX mode. Then set it to Low Channel and High Channel within its operating range, and make sure the instrument is operated in its linear range. 3. Set RBW of spectrum analyzer to 100 kHz with a convenient frequency span including 100 kHz bandwidth from band edge. 4. Measure the highest amplitude appearing on spectral display and set it as a reference level. Plot the graph with marking the highest point and edge frequency. 5. Repeat above procedures until all measured frequencies were complete. Test Data Environmental Conditions Temperature: 25°C Relative Humidity: 48% ATM Pressure: 101.0kPa The testing was performed by Matt Liang on 2023-06-08. EUT operation mode: Transmitting Test Result: Compliant. Please refer to the below plots: Spectrum Analyzer EUT Open Switch and Control Unit Attenuator Shenzhen Accurate Technology Co., Ltd.
